Tierra Bella Ride Video and Photos
This past Saturday over 2,000 riders joined in the annual Tierra Bella bicycle event. Riders completed distances ranging from 37 miles to 122 miles.
Photos and videos of the event can be viewed by clicking the links below:
Activity